Step by Step Method

Step 1

Grease a large bowl with shortening set aside.

Step 2

In a large mixing bowl, add the yeast, warm milk, melted butter, sugar,salt and egg. Mix on medium speed for about 2 minutes.

Step 3

Add the all-purpose flour; beat for 2 minutes more.

Step 4

Stir in bread flour and mix well. (You may need to add a little more flour if the batter is too sticky).

Step 5

Turn the dough out onto a lightly floured surface and knead the dough for about 10 minutes.

Step 6

Form the dough into a smooth ball and place it into the greased bowl, turning the dough over so that both sides are greased. Cover with a piece of plastic wrap. Let dough rise in a warm place until doubled; approximately 1 hour depending on the warmth of the area.

Step 7

Grease three 9 or 8-inch cake pans.

Step 8

Divide the dough into 3 parts. Shape the dough into pans. Make light impressions into the dough with a fork. Add the topping.

Step 9

In a small microwaveable safe dish, melt the butter. Brush the butter on top of the dough.

Step 10

In a small bowl combine the sugar and cinnamon. Sprinkle sugar-cinnamon mixture over the buttered dough.

Step 11

Cover pans with a towel and let rise until double about 30 minutes.

Step 12

Preheat oven to 325 degrees.

Step 13

Bake in a 325 degree oven for 25-30 minutes.

Step 14

Remove from oven and cool on a rack.

Step 15

Serve warm with coffee.
